The role under consideration is that of a Customer Service Representative, functioning also as an Event Coordinator within the Student Assistance and Transition department. This position emphasizes interaction with prospective students and their families, aiming to deliver exceptional customer service through various channels such as phone and email communication. The role combines customer service excellence with event planning and management responsibilities, requiring the successful candidate to support events from logistical preparation through to execution and evaluation. This position is regulated by state and federal laws alongside institutional policies, ensuring compliance with a professional and ethical framework. The person selected will be instrumental in providing logistical support for events, assisting with data management tasks, and facilitating communication within the department. Responsibilities will include answering phone calls, handling mail, and supporting departmental goals collaboratively with other staff and student workers. The University of Arkansas at Little Rock values innovation, teamwork, and dedicated customer service. The ideal candidate will have at least two years of relevant experience and demonstrate proficiency in office administration, data entry, and customer communication. Organizational skills and the ability to work independently as well as part of a team are critical for success in this role. Moreover, the incumbent must be flexible and willing to work outside the typical day shift hours if necessary, including possible night or weekend assignments. Committed to inclusivity and equal opportunity, the university also ensures a safe work environment through pre-employment background checks, including criminal and sex offender registry clearances. The role demands physical activity including standing, walking, keyboarding, and other routine office movements, representative of an active clerical position.   • The formal education equivalent of a high school diploma
  • at least two years of experience in customer service, admissions/recruitment, event planning, or related field
  • ability to work a flexible schedule which may include nights and weekends
